BREAKING: our #DACA lawsuit with @NILC and @MaketheRoadNY resulted in a court order today that restores DACA to its original state before the Trump Admin's attacks began in 2017. New apps are being accepted, current recipients can keep renewing & now access advance parole again.

@MaketheRoadNY @WiracYls The Court today set aside Chad Wolf’s July 2020 memo. This means the government must: 1️⃣ Reopen the #DACA program to first-time applicants, 2️⃣ Return the period of protections to two years 3️⃣ Make Advanced Parole available to DACA recipients again without restrictions.
